Chelsea and Manchester United Pursue PSG's Donnarumma Amid Transfer Uncertainty

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

Paris Saint-Germain's goalkeeper Gianluigi Donnarumma has become a target for Chelsea and Manchester United, as both clubs have reportedly reached out to his representatives. Donnarumma was notably absent from PSG's squad for the upcoming UEFA Super Cup match against Tottenham, fueling speculation about his future. PSG recently signed Lucas Chevalier from Lille, which has led to Donnarumma being advised by head coach Luis Enrique to find a new club before the transfer window closes on August 31. Failure to secure a move could result in Donnarumma spending the 2025/26 season without playing time.
